Barta Animal Hospital, conveniently named after Dr. Richard Barta, was opened in 1973. As a solo practitioner, Dr. Barta grew the practice and eventually built a brand-new hospital in 1997 where Barta remains today.

Now thriving as a 3 DVM, mixed animal hospital, Barta Animal Hospital is pleased to service pets of any shape and size! Dr. Cooper is Barta’s well known large animal doctor, focusing his services on obstetrics, herd health, numerous equine procedures and farm calls. He also very graciously cares for the local zoo animals regularly. Dr. Cooper has been a staple of Barta for the last 14 years and continues to serve the community alongside Dr. Erbe who focuses on small companion animals and pocket pets.
The practice is equipped with a hydraulic cattle chute, in house Idexx laboratory, digital x-ray and portable x-ray, brand new ultrasound and incoming digital dental x-ray. We have a very relaxed nature and easy-going staff.

About Independence, KS

Located in southeast Kansas, Independence is a safe community with great schools, restaurants, family-friendly events, and parks to enjoy all year round. With its low cost of living, Independence makes a great home for young professionals and families.

There are many reasons to fall in love with Independence. If you enjoy the great outdoors, Elk City State Park and Montgomery County State Park are just a few steps away. People can enjoy camping, fishing, hiking, and take in all that nature has to offer. For baseball fanatics, Independence is the home of Shulthis Stadium, which is well known as the home field where Mickey Mantle began his professional baseball career. If you love history, you will enjoy the official Little House on the Prairie historic site.
